Cell line name TC-797
Synonyms TC797; NMC 797; NMC797; 797
Accession CVCL_C8YZ
Resource Identification Initiative To cite this cell line use: TC-797 (RRID:CVCL_C8YZ)
Comments Omics: Deep exome analysis.
Omics: Transcriptome analysis by RNAseq.
Derived from site: Metastatic; Pleural effusion; UBERON=UBERON_0000175.
Sequence variations
Disease NUT carcinoma (NCIt: C45716)
NUT midline carcinoma (ORDO: Orphanet_443167)
Species of origin Homo sapiens (Human) (NCBI Taxonomy: 9606)
Sex of cell Male
Age at sampling 15Y
Category Cancer cell line
